My opinion would be "Hell, no! Canonical/Ubuntu should not slow down."

We ~have~ Ubuntu LTS, Red Hat Enterprise Linux and it's many, many derivatives, and real Debian for mature and stable.

Interim releases, in Ubuntu, Fedora, and OpenSUSE, are ~supposed~ to be about trying out new things and seeing what happens!

I don't personally like Unity, either, but that's not relevant, I think. Interim releases are about trying new things, stretching into new functional areas, and doing what's never been done before.

That feature-stretching/testing/exploring ~should~ be done in Fedora 15 (GNOME 3.0) and Ubuntu 11.04 (Unity), or else where would it be?
